Introduzione<br />
• UNI EN12767<br />
Requisiti e meto<strong>di</strong> <strong>di</strong> test per la sicurezza<br />
passiva delle strutture <strong>di</strong> supporto sulle strade<br />
– Questo standard europeo considera tre categorie<br />
<strong>di</strong> sicurezza passiva per le strutture <strong>di</strong> supporto:<br />
• Alto assorbimento <strong>di</strong> energia (HE)<br />
• Basso assorbimento <strong>di</strong> energia(LE)<br />
• Assorbimento <strong>di</strong> energia nullo (NE)

Gli ultimi modelli <strong>di</strong> safety pole – in accordo alla EN12767 –<br />
denominato 100HE3 è il prodotto più ”crash friendly” al fine <strong>di</strong><br />
evitare danni agli occupanti non solo all’atto della collisione con<br />
il palo, ma anche quando il veicolo passa attraverso il palo.
RELE safety pole<br />
• Testato e approvato in accordo alla EN12767 per raggiungere la<br />
classificazione 100HE3 (10m e 12m)<br />
• con corpo illuminante in testa o con braccio singolo o doppio,<br />
sbraccio da 1m a 2,5m<br />
• l’altezza della struttura tralicciata è <strong>di</strong> 6m, oltre tale altezza la<br />
struttura è costruita sia con braccio o con pipetta conica e braccio<br />
• punti <strong>di</strong> saldatura da Ø18mm (verticali) e Ø6mm (<strong>di</strong>agonali); il tutto<br />
in acciaio a basso contenuto <strong>di</strong> silicio S235 per assicurare I migliori<br />
risultati <strong>di</strong> zincatura<br />
• LED decorativo opzionale per la parte tralicciata<br />
• Diametro <strong>di</strong> base del palo da 8m=121mm; 10m=159mm,<br />
12m=219mm<br />
• possibilità <strong>di</strong> copertura per la parte tralicciata se richiesto
